Hello Stonecold316,

They will not just stopping without something has happened. Has you or someone reconfigured policies or updated the machines, changed passwords or reconfigured security settings?

Even it is not the best solution to use domain admin accounts for services, the better way is to use normal user accounts with a long strong password, which is kept on a safe place, and grant the accounts only the needed rights. Maybe one time a year you can reset the passwords if needed.
